MBNMS Coastal Discovery Center Now Open!

Every Friday, Saturday, and Sunday, the Monterey Bay National Marine Sanctuary Discovery Center is open to visitors at San Simeon Bay. Staffed by trained docents – many of whom have volunteer experience at the Morro Bay Natural History Museum, Hearst Castle, Friends of the Elephant Seals, and the Piedras Blancas Lighthouse – the Discovery Center features a tank of live rainbow trout, a talking tidepool, and a video voyage to the deep sea.
